Hotel Annapoorna
Mangallya Tower, Mannarkkad, Mannarkkad, Mannarkkad, Palakkad - 678581
Hameed
About Hotel Annapoorna
Vegetarian only
Find more Hotel/Accommodation in Mannarkkad
Vegetarian only
Find more Hotel/Accommodation in Mannarkkad